North America’s
Premier Speaker
For Speaking Inquiries: 724-664-7715
The following media outlets, which represent 32,018,600 readers, have recently published articles about and written by Steve.
4 days ago
Photo
Share on Facebook Share on Twitter Share on Linked In Share by Email
6 days ago
2 weeks ago